Restaurant Review: Wayward Sailor Pub - Fort Lauderdale, FL

When I first saw the pub, my first thought was cheesy themed and once inside it was more or less the same. Despite that the small pub was very welcoming. You can tell that they cater to locals but as a newbie, I was given equal respect. It is not the kind of place I usually go to, but I was attending a show at the Culture Room and both are located in the same shopping plaza so I decided to go there. I was looking for a place to pregame before the show and with great happy hour specials ($2.50 domestic draft and well drinks), I couldn't deny that. Most bars offer the same typical foods but at Wayward they have a full menu that includes Tex-Mex dishes, sandwiches and burgers, and also the usual pub favorites such as homemade shepherd’s pie and fish and chips. I hadn't eaten before leaving home, so our group ordered the flautas and buffalo chicken strips. For bar food, both were pretty good since I was not expecting that. They also have a few flat-screen TVs broadcasting most sporting events so it is also a great place to go and watch your favorite team play although there is a bias to Pittsburgh.
